The Announcement That Shook the WWE Universe


On July 6, 2024, at WWE’s Money in the Bank event in Toronto, John Cena dropped a bombshell that left fans speechless — he’s retiring in 2025. The announcement wasn’t a sudden goodbye but a promise of a grand farewell. Cena revealed that his final in-ring competition would conclude at the end of 2025, with his last WrestleMania appearance at WrestleMania 41 in Las Vegas on April 19–20. This isn’t just a single match; it’s a year-long retirement tour featuring approximately 36 dates worldwide. From the debut of *WWE Raw* on Netflix on January 6, 2025, to his final bow in December, Cena is giving fans a chance to see him one last time.

 Key Dates and Events in Cena’s Farewell Tour


Cena’s retirement tour is packed with must-see moments. Here’s a breakdown of confirmed and speculated highlights based on current updates:

Raw on Netflix Debut (January 6, 2025)


 The tour kicked off with *WWE Raw*’s groundbreaking move to Netflix, drawing 4.9 million global views. Cena’s appearance set the tone, hinting at dream matches and a potential 17th world title chase. Searches for “Raw on Netflix John Cena” spiked, making this a key SEO focus.

Royal Rumble 2025 (February 1, 2025)


 Cena competed in his final Royal Rumble in Indianapolis, finishing as runner-up. Fans hoped he’d win to break Ric Flair’s title record, but Jey Uso’s victory shifted the spotlight. “Royal Rumble 2025 Cena” remains a trending query.

Elimination Chamber 2025 (March 1, 2025)


 In Toronto, Cena won his fourth Elimination Chamber match, defeating CM Punk in a thrilling finale. This victory secured his WrestleMania 41 spot, driving searches for “Cena Elimination Chamber 2025.”

WrestleMania 41 (April 19–20, 2025)


 The grand stage of Cena’s final ‘Mania is confirmed at Allegiant Stadium in Las Vegas. Speculation swirls around opponents like Cody Rhodes or The Rock. “WrestleMania 41 Cena last match” is a goldmine.

International Stops (March 2025)


 Cena’s tour includes *Raw* appearances in Brussels (March 17), Glasgow (March 24), and London (March 31). These global dates amplify his farewell’s reach, with “Cena Europe tour 2025” gaining traction online.

Final Match (December 2025)


 While the exact date and opponent remain unconfirmed, Cena has promised a December finale. Fans are Googling “Cena last match 2025” to stay updated.

 Cena’s Legacy Beyond the Ring


As Cena steps away, his legacy endures. He’s hinted at staying with WWE in a non-wrestling role, possibly as an ambassador or commentator. His Hollywood success (*Peacemaker*, *Fast & Furious*) and charity work ensure his influence persists.
